Hi, we are applying for a visa the only trouble being my 13 year old son who lives with me and my OH, will be on my OH`s visa application, My OH is his step-father but someone told me the biological father will have to sign some kind of papers giving his consent for our son to go??? Is this for a fact as I have not mentioned it to his biological father cus he only see`s his son about four times a year!!

Yes you will be asked to prove his biological father is in favour of the move, or you may need to go to court
